Abstract

A furnace distribution blower for use in a conventional furnace that is configured without a blower housing. The furnace distribution blower includes a backward curved impeller mounted around a drive motor having a central drive shaft. The drive motor rotates the backward curved impeller to draw air into the inlet of the impeller. Preferably, the inlet of the impeller is closely mounted to an inlet bell of the furnace. The furnace distribution blower can be mounted to a support tray such that the furnace distribution blower can be moved from an operating position in which the impeller is positioned beneath the heat exchanger and a service position in which the impeller is removed from within the furnace housing. The elimination of the blower housing decreases the cost of the furnace distribution blower as compared to a blower having a housing.

Claims

exact text as granted — not AI-modified
1 . A furnace distribution blower comprising: 
 a drive motor having a drive shaft; and    an impeller having an inlet surrounding the drive motor, the drive motor being operable to rotate the impeller around the drive motor to draw a flow of air into the inlet of the impeller such that the impeller radially discharges the inlet air,    wherein the impeller is not surrounded by a housing.    
   
   
       2 . The furnace distribution blower of  claim 1  wherein the drive motor is mounted above an inlet opening of a furnace by a plurality of mounting arms.  
   
   
       3 . The furnace distribution blower of  claim 2  wherein the inlet of the impeller is closely spaced from an inlet bell of the furnace that defines the inlet opening of the furnace.  
   
   
       4 . The furnace distribution blower of  claim 1  wherein the impeller is a backward curved impeller having a plurality of backward curved impeller blades.  
   
   
       5 . The furnace distribution blower of  claim 4  wherein the inner blade tips of each impeller blade are spaced from the drive motor such that the impeller is rotatable about the drive motor.  
   
   
       6 . The furnace distribution blower of  claim 1  wherein the impeller is mounted to a sidewall of the furnace.  
   
   
       7 . The furnace distribution blower of  claim 1  wherein the impeller is mounted to a support wall spaced from the bottom wall of the furnace.  
   
   
       8 . A furnace distribution blower for use in a furnace having a furnace enclosure including a pair of spaced sidewalls and a bottom wall, the distribution blower comprising: 
 a drive motor having a drive shaft;    an impeller having an inlet surrounding the drive motor, the drive motor being operable to rotate the impeller around the drive motor to draw a flow of air into the inlet of the impeller such that the impeller radially discharges the inlet air, wherein the impeller is not surrounded by a housing; and    a scroll-shaped outer wall surrounding the impeller, wherein the scroll-shaped outer wall has an open upper end and directs the flow of air from the impeller into the furnace enclosure    
   
   
       9 . The furnace distribution blower of  claim 8  further comprising a support wall spaced above the bottom wall of the furnace enclosure, the support wall including an inlet bell aligned with the inlet of the impeller.  
   
   
       10 . A furnace distribution blower for use in a furnace having a heat exchanger and a support frame, the blower comprising: 
 a drive motor having a drive shaft;    an impeller having an inlet surrounding the drive motor, the drive motor being operable to rotate the impeller around the drive motor to draw a flow of air into the inlet of the impeller such that the impeller radially discharges the inlet air; and    a support tray positioned below the heat exchanger of the furnace and surrounding the impeller, the support tray including an inlet bell and a scroll-shaped outer wall to direct the flow of air from the impeller toward the heat exchanger.    
   
   
       11 . The furnace distribution blower of  claim 10  wherein the drive motor is mounted above the inlet bell formed in the support tray by a plurality of mounting arms.  
   
   
       12 . The furnace distribution blower of  claim 11  wherein the inlet of the impeller is closely spaced from the inlet bell of the support tray.  
   
   
       13 . The furnace distribution blower of  claim 10  wherein the impeller is a backward curved impeller having a plurality of backward curved impeller blades.  
   
   
       14 . The furnace distribution blower of  claim 13  wherein the inner blade tips of each impeller blade are spaced from the drive motor such that the impeller is rotatable about the drive motor.  
   
   
       15 . The furnace distribution blower of  claim 10  wherein the support tray is movable along the support frame of the furnace.  
   
   
       16 . The furnace distribution blower of  claim 15  wherein the support tray is movable between an operating position in which the impeller is positioned beneath the heat exchanger and a service position in which the impeller is removed from beneath the heat exchanger.  
   
   
       17 . The furnace distribution blower of  claim 15  wherein the support tray is formed from stamped metal.  
   
   
       18 . The furnace distribution blower of  claim 10  wherein the support tray includes an angled bottom wall, wherein the drive motor and impeller are mounted to the angled bottom wall such that the impeller is positioned at an angle relative to horizontal when the impeller is positioned beneath the heat exchanger.  
   
   
       19 . The furnace distribution blower of  claim 10  wherein the support tray includes a pair of spaced side edges that are slidably movable along the support frame of the furnace such that the support tray can be moved from an operating position in which the impeller is positioned beneath the heat exchanger and a service position in which the impeller is removed from the beneath the heat exchanger.  
   
   
       20 . The furnace distribution blower of  claim 10  wherein the support tray includes a scroll-shaped side wall that directs the flow of air from the impeller upward toward an outlet of the support tray.
